Due to recent climate change the interest to the investigation of extreme weather and climate events has been increased during the last decades. The time of the occurrence of the last spring frost (LSF) and the first fall frost (FFF) determine the length of frost-free season (LFFS) which affects significantly various aspects of human activity and in particular the agriculture. The objective of this study is to analyse the spatio-temporal variability of the occurrence of LSF and FFF and to identify the changes in the LFFS. The study is based on the minimum daily air temperature data from eight meteorological stations in Bulgaria for the period 1989-2018. In order to examine the changes in LFFS the linear trend has been calculated for each station and for regional (Northern Bulgaria and Southern Bulgaria) time-series. The synoptic situation for the days with LSF and FFF are analysed. The results form study show general tendency to the increasing of the LFFS which is related mainly to earlier occurrence of LSF. Despite of general positive tendency of the LFFS at regional scale due to the local physical-geographical features for some stations the trend of LFFS is negative. The results from the investigation could be used for reduction of frost disaster and for the formulation of policies and measures for adaptation of agriculture to climate change.
